## Artifact Signing — Inventory Reconciliation Job

The nightly reconciliation job for Stockline now signs its output manifests before upload. Unsigned manifests are rejected by the Ledgerbox ingest as of build 412. Two mismatches last week traced to a stale key on the runner pool; rotated Tuesday. Action for sync: confirm all runners pull the current key at job start. The active signing key for the reconciliation pipeline is as follows.

signing key of yafop-taguf = bky3_Kre

**Action item (INC-88): Fix shallow health checks behind the Veltro load balancer**

During the outage, instances passed health checks while their database pool was exhausted, so traffic kept routing to broken nodes. We will replace the `/ping` endpoint with a dependency-aware check including pool saturation. New team members should review the proposed check design on the internal page below.

runbook for yadup-fahif: https://jira.qorvelcorp.internal/spaces/spaces/spaces/b46212397071

14:22 — We flipped on permessage-deflate for the Chattervane websocket tier to cut bandwidth, and CPU promptly jumped 40%. Classic compression tradeoff: smaller frames, hotter boxes. Rolled it back for mobile clients only, which bought us headroom. Full analysis coming at the sync; the offending build is identified by the trace token below.

session token of kahog-bahif = htk9_f63daec35

Onboarding: Striderline Timing Systems — Chip Reader On-Call

As on-call engineer, you own the mat-side timing-chip readers deployed at race events. Each reader buffers chip pings locally and syncs to the Striderline scoring service; a desync longer than ninety seconds pages you. Before your first shift, review the antenna-fault runbook and the split-correction procedure. If a reader's encrypted local store locks after repeated sync failures, unlock it with the recovery passphrase provided below.

recovery phrase for bajeg-kawip: fraox-fenath-noveth